Harold N. Anderson, 87, passed away peacefully on Friday, October 25, 2013 at Bright Kavanagh House. Funeral services will be 10 a.m. Tuesday, October 29, 2013 at McLaren's Funeral Chapel, 801 - 19th Street in West Des Moines with burial at Resthaven Cemetery.

Harold was born on August 10, 1926 in Minneapolis, MN to Reuben and Nora Anderson. Harold was a lifelong member of First Lutheran Church. He served in the U.S. Coast Guard Merchant Marines from 1944 to 1946. He coached Little League at Highland Park and was a member of the Y Indian Guides. He loved working with wood and playing golf. He retired from Northwestern Bell after 39 years of service.

He was a loving husband, father and grandfather. He so enjoyed spending time with his grandchildren and great- grandchildren as they were the joy of his life. He was a man of high integrity and a wonderful role model for his family.

Harold is survived by his wife Joan and their children, Steve Anderson (Cindy) of Phoenix, AZ, Cindy Munson (Doug) of Encinitas, CA, Cathy Allen (Bud) of Winterset, IA, Doug Niblo of Waukee, IA, Marty Niblo (Jodi) of Tuscon, AZ and Jennifer Washington (Mark) of Nampa, ID; 18 grandchildren, Stephanie Veljkovic (Brian), Peter and Joseph Gilcrest, Chad Smith (Erinn), Wesley Smith (Amber), Robyn Jennett (Cole), Jamie Brobst (Shawn), Erin Williams, Jeff Niblo (Ana), Cade Niblo, Brian Niblo, Jaime Niblo, Mollie Niblo, Tyler Farrell (Sarah), Grant Farrell, Nathan Wederquist (Annette Moyer), Justin Wederquist, Whitney Wederquist (Chris Peyton); 18 great-grandchildren and sister Judy Raymond (John). He was preceded in death by his brothers Clarence (Pat) and Bob (Jo); parents Reuben and Nora Anderson and his daughter-in-law Kathy Niblo.

Visitation will be from 4 to 7 p.m. Monday, October 28, 2013 at McLaren's Chapel. Memorial contributions may be directed to Hospice of Central Iowa.
